Output 8099cd523b265b2e997eb1c78bf45ba97dca8d237daadccbe5b1baf0a569ce6d:151

value
447835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f6ec3f9b5b85eadb5ec029b88ae2b8a785a089 OP_EQUAL
address
3QqrgaR4HZsGcBAhGT631dwcwWx6FjAzZ1
transaction
8099cd523b265b2e997eb1c78bf45ba97dca8d237daadccbe5b1baf0a569ce6d
spent
true